Cronobacter, bacteria linked to baby formula shortage, to become nationally reportable

Por: ABC7 Health June 30, 2023

thumbnail

.The council partners with the CDC to develop the list, which includes more than 100 diseases, including those that are contagious as well as those that are not, like lead in blood. States don't have to follow the CSTE's recommendations on which conditions should be reported to their health departments, but many do.The CDC said it would support the CSTE's position and add Cronobacter to its national list next year.Cronobacter... + full article
